I believe what you are asking is if it is the desire to slot the elbow that causes the hands to move, or the desire to use the hands that cause the elbows to slot. The answer is the hands ..... that is, it is the formation of the connection process to the hands that causes the slotting process.

DUMP is a word that has no place in a high level swing. I spent an hour hitting off a jug machine at about 30 feet tonight turned full speed, I could not tell you inside outside or high/low what the f I was doing...the only thought I could get and connect with the ball was "turn the barrel tight". I didn't think about coil, lower half, anything...just turn the barrel tight and hard with a good snf load....with me experimenting...do you need to think about separation and getting a lower half running start (me asking myself). I sure squared up with the ball, sending it to the back of the cage better then ever....and I have faced Darren Zack.View attachment 3269

feels SO much easier releasing a swing then it does muscling a swing.

Very nice RHC. I enjoy descriptions like this.

I haven’t had my own hitting session for a few days. Last time in the cages my POE (Point-of-Emphasis) was on the 'lower back' and dealing with variable speed pitches.

I love handling speed. Me … I pick out a spot I plan to throw the ball to … that’s right, I’m not there to hit, I’m there to throw the ball, and my hands are the bat head. After I answer the question of "what is my target", I then tell myself repeatedly ..... “stay in the present”, “stay in the present”, “stay in the present” … gives me a “head buzz”, hard to describe, but it is a feel of a heightened sense of awareness. I know I’m committed to swinging, my swing will definitely be started, but I feel highly reactionary in terms of where I adjust to.
